一 跨域的原因 很多朋友不知道为什么要跨域 其实跨域请求存在的原因:由于浏览器的同源策略,即属于不同域的页面之间不能相互访问各自的页面内容。 那么什么是同源策略呢? 简单说来就是同协议,同域名,同端口。 二 跨域的场景 1.域名不同 www.yangwei.com ...
跨域 游览器的同源策略 浏览器对JavaScript施加的安全限制 也就是说服务端不受限制 同源策略: 定义:协议 域名 端口任意一个不同,就产生跨域 PS:协议不同 如http https 跨域限制的原因: 解决跨域的方法: .跨域资源共享 CORS 服务端通过设置 .jsonp 由回调函数和数据 缺点:只支持GET请求 .H postMessage方法 .websocket .正向代理服务器 ...
2018-08-26 22:38 0 1390 推荐指数:
一 跨域的原因 很多朋友不知道为什么要跨域 其实跨域请求存在的原因:由于浏览器的同源策略,即属于不同域的页面之间不能相互访问各自的页面内容。 那么什么是同源策略呢? 简单说来就是同协议,同域名,同端口。 二 跨域的场景 1.域名不同 www.yangwei.com ...
(一)跨域的问题的出现肯定是因为请求数据时产生的,产生的原因是因为一下三点: http: // www.baidu.com :8080/ /dir/index.html 协议 域名 80端口,可省 1.域名不同2.协议不同3. ...
前端常见跨域解决方案(全) 什么是跨域? 跨域是指一个域下的文档或脚本试图去请求另一个域下的资源,这里跨域是广义的。 广义的跨域: 1.) 资源跳转: A链接、重定向、表单提交 2.) 资源嵌入: <link>、<script> ...
cross.js 8887 端口 运行结果: 此时,浏览器会出现如下请求错误。 ...
一、为什么会出现跨域问题 出于浏览器的同源策略限制。同源策略(Sameoriginpolicy) ...
1、什么是跨域? 由于浏览器同源策略,凡是发送请求url的协议、域名、端口三者之间任意一个与当前页面地址不同即为跨域。存在跨域的情况: 网络协议不同,如http协议访问https协议。 端口不同,如80端口访问8080端口。 域名 ...
一、为什么会出现跨域问题出于浏览器的同源策略限制。同源策略(Sameoriginpolicy)是一种约定,它是浏览器最核心也最基本的安全功能,如果缺少了同源策略,则浏览器的正常功能可能都会受到影响。可以说Web是构建在同源策略基础之上的,浏览器只是针对同源策略的一种实现。同源策略会阻止一个域 ...
一、为什么会出现跨域问题出于浏览器的同源策略限制。同源策略(Sameoriginpolicy)是一种约定,它是浏览器最核心也最基本的安全功能,如果缺少了同源策略,则浏览器的正常功能可能都会受到影响。可以说Web是构建在同源策略基础之上的,浏览器只是针对同源策略的一种实现。同源策略会阻止一个域 ...